Lisa LaFlamme biography

Lisa LaFlamme is a Canadian TV journalist and news anchor who gained fame for working as the lead anchor for CTV National News. She joined the station in 2011, replacing Lloyd Robertson, after spending time as an understudy TV presenter for CTV National News. Lisa left CTV in 2022 after her contract was terminated due to her business decision mindset, which was aimed at taking the show down an entirely different path than the original. Prior to CTV, Lisa worked as a writer and script assistant for CKCO in 1989. In 2022, she has made several appearances as a special correspondent for City News under Rogers Media. In 2023, Lisa covered the coronation of King Charles III alongside Cynthia Mulligan.

LaFlamme was born and raised in the upper middle class suburbs of Kitchener, Ontario, Canada. She grew up as a very active child who enjoyed playing sports and participating in the journalism club during high school. Lisa completed high school at Mary’s High School and then applied for a degree at the University of Ottawa, where she graduated with a Bachelor of Arts in Journalism.

Lisa began her career working as a reporter and correspondent for CTV affiliate CKCO in 1989. Her main task during this period was to fulfill her assignment as a copywriter and front desk assistant. Lisa finally worked her way up to a news anchor in 1997. She made her broadcast debut hosting the station’s morning and news segments on CKCO.

In 2001, Lisa left CKCO and began working as a co-host on Canada AM. She also made a temporary appearance as a parliamentary reporter for CTV News Channel, then known as CTV Newsnet, before finally becoming a permanent employee of CTV. Lisa joined CTV in 2003 as a permanent foreign correspondent and support anchor for Lloyd Roberston. Her most famous news coverage during this period include coverage of the 2001 attacks around the world, the Afghan War, Hurricane Katrina, and the 2010 Haiti earthquake. Lisa became the main anchor after Lloyd Roberstosn left CTV News. She now appears as a special anchor for the London-based City News.
